Proven ‌Troubleshooting Techniques to Resolve Ignition ​System Issues

When it comes to solving ignition system issues, it pays to‌ have a few tricks up your sleeve. Here are some expert-approved troubleshooting techniques⁢ that have ⁢stood the⁢ test of time:

  • Inspect the spark plugs: One of the primary culprits ‌of ignition problems is often worn-out or‌ fouled spark plugs. Take some ⁤time to remove and closely ⁤examine each ⁢spark ​plug for any signs of damage or excessive carbon deposits. Replacing faulty‍ spark‌ plugs can go a long way in restoring your vehicle’s smooth ignition.
  • Check the ignition coil: ‌A faulty ⁣ignition coil can disrupt the ⁤spark delivery, causing ⁣starting issues or misfires. Use a multimeter to check the ‍coil’s resistance and ensure it falls within the recommended range. If the reading is outside the acceptable limits, it’s time‌ to consider replacing the ignition coil.
  • Clean the distributor cap: A dirty ⁢or corroded⁤ distributor cap‍ can interfere with the spark distribution to the ignition‍ wires. Remove the ​cap and inspect the interior for⁤ any⁢ signs of oxidation or debris. Gently clean it with a soft cloth ⁣and some electrical contact cleaner to restore optimal performance.

By following‌ these proven troubleshooting techniques,‍ you can increase⁣ the chances of successfully tackling ignition system⁣ issues⁢ on‌ your own. Remember to ⁤always prioritize safety and refer to your vehicle’s manual for specific instructions. Happy troubleshooting!

 

Expert Tips and ‌Recommendations for Effectively Maintaining⁤ Your Silverado’s Ignition Switch Wiring

When it comes to ensuring the ⁤smooth performance of your Silverado’s ignition switch wiring, experts recommend a few key⁣ maintenance practices that can save you from potential headaches down ‍the‌ road. Here are some valuable tips to keep your ignition‌ system in pristine condition:

Regular Inspections: ​ Make⁤ it a habit to inspect your ignition switch⁤ wiring at regular intervals. Look⁣ out for any signs of ​fraying,⁢ wear, or loose connections. Identifying⁢ and addressing potential ⁣issues early on can prevent more extensive damage later.

Keep it Clean: Dirt and debris‍ can ⁣act as hidden enemies for ​your ignition switch wiring. Ensure that the wiring harness and connectors are clean and ⁢free from any build-up. Using compressed ⁤air or a soft brush can help remove​ any dirt that may have accumulated ⁤over time.

Proper⁣ Wire Routing: Pay attention ​to how the wiring is routed‍ in your Silverado. Make⁣ sure it is​ not being⁤ pinched, squeezed, ⁢or rubbing against ‍any sharp edges. Properly securing the wiring with clips‍ or zip ties can​ prevent unnecessary damage.

Protective Measures: Harsh weather conditions, ⁣extreme temperatures, and ⁢corrosive substances can harm ‍your ignition switch wiring.​ Applying ⁢a protective coating, such as dielectric grease, can provide an additional layer of defense against ‌these external⁢ factors.

By following these expert recommendations and practicing regular maintenance, you can ensure that your Silverado’s ignition‍ switch wiring remains in optimal ‌condition, guaranteeing a reliable start⁣ every time you turn⁣ the key.

Q: Are there any safety ​precautions to consider when working with the‌ ignition switch wiring?
A: Safety should‍ always be a priority when handling vehicle electrical ⁤systems. Before any work, it is crucial​ to disconnect the vehicle’s‌ battery to avoid electrical ⁣shock or accidental ⁣activation. Additionally, ‍following proper procedures and using insulated⁣ tools⁤ can reduce the risk of‌ short circuits ​or electrical ​damage.

Q: Are there any common issues with the ignition switch‍ wiring in a‍ 2000 Chevy Silverado?
A: Over‍ time, wiring connections can become loose, ⁢corroded,⁢ or damaged, leading to problems with the⁢ ignition switch.⁤ It is not uncommon for ⁣worn-out wiring to ⁢cause‌ intermittent starting​ issues ⁢or even complete failure of the ⁤ignition system. ⁣Regular inspections and maintenance can help identify and address potential issues before they worsen.
